Remembering Barbie Hsu’s Luminous Journey: The Enduring Star died at 48

The news of Barbie Hsu’s passing at the age of 48 has cast a shadow over the entertainment world, leaving fans and colleagues in mourning. Known affectionately as Big S, Barbie was more than just a captivating actress; she was a cultural icon whose influence extended far beyond the screen.1 Her journey, though tragically cut short, leaves behind a legacy of memorable performances, unwavering strength, and a spirit that shone brightly.

From Budding Star to Asian Sweetheart:

Barbie’s foray into the entertainment industry began alongside her sister, Dee Hsu (Little S), forming the pop duo S.O.S. (Sisters of Shu). Their vibrant personalities and undeniable chemistry quickly garnered attention, leading to hosting gigs and a growing fanbase. But it was her role as Shancai in the 2001 drama Meteor Garden that truly catapulted her to superstardom.

Meteor Garden wasn’t just a TV show; it was a phenomenon. It swept across Asia, captivating audiences with its Cinderella-esque storyline and the undeniable charm of its cast. Barbie’s portrayal of the resilient and kind-hearted Shancai resonated deeply, solidifying her status as the “nation’s sweetheart” and launching her into international fame. She embodied the spirit of Shancai – strong-willed yet compassionate, unafraid to stand up for what she believed in.

A Versatile Actress, A Forceful Presence:

While Meteor Garden cemented her place in the hearts of millions, Barbie was determined to prove her versatility. She took on a variety of roles, showcasing her range in dramas like Mars, where she explored darker themes, and Corner With Love, where she charmed audiences with her comedic timing. She wasn’t afraid to take risks, always striving to deliver nuanced and compelling performances.

Beyond her acting, Barbie was known for her outspoken personality and unwavering principles. She was a passionate advocate for animal rights, lending her voice to organizations like PETA and speaking out against the fur industry. Her strong convictions and willingness to use her platform for good made her a role model for many.
